an Italian painter and engraver, flourished at Venice about 1612. Little is known of his paintings, but his most important work is a set of plates of hermits, engraved for a work entitled Illustrium Anchoretorum Elogia, by Jacobus Cavacus, which was published at Venice in 1612. His plates are sometimes marked Franciscus Valegius. See Spooner, Biog, Hist. of the Fine Arts, s.v.
